What You'll Do
- →You will implement prevention programs and related program management activities for the installation and tenant commands.
- →You will meet and consult with various command leadership on program evaluation and performance assessment activities.
- →You will develop methods and techniques required for prevention program execution.
- →You will assist with program evaluation using analytical techniques and statistical methods to determine program impacts on critical readiness outcomes.
- →You will give routine presentations to leadership on command prevention efforts and impact.
